MP3 encoder software
I have the music match that came with my sb live x-gamer,and the highest it can encode MP3's is 96,and I want to go Higher and reencode my 96 MP3's.So does any body know of good freeware or shareware that I can use??

Yeah,
http://www.ping.be/satcp/info01.html#EAC Go here to learn how to use this stuff below.
http://www.exactaudiocopy.de Go here to get the ripper.
http://www.chat.ru/~dkutsanov/lame387nic.zip This ZIP has the LAME executable that you want, the first site has a link to different older versions. Use the executable not the DLL. This is much faster at encoding than the DLL.
http://www.sulaco.org This is the LAME home page.
I recommend using these command line options in EAC during the encoder setup. "-b192 -k -h -ms" That gives the best quality settings, and 192kbps.

Are you gojng to try using your existing 96kbit/sec MP3's and re-encoding them to something higher?
If so, it will sound no better..probably worse..

He's talking about resampling a 96kbs .mp3 file to a 128kbs .mp3 file - it which case you'll get aliasing, and it will sound worse. However, if encoding from a .wav file, obviously a 128kbs .mp3 will sound better than a 96kbs .mp3.
As for the main thread, I use GoldWave to encode and edit mp3 files. It needs a separate .dll to encode, but it's quite efficient and it's shareware.

If you're out for good quality then don't even consider using mp3. Use mp+ instead, it's the best format out there and it's free too. While a mp3 will have artefacts even at 320kbits/s mp+ is almost transparent to the cd at most tracks and will mostly average about 120-140 kbit/s .
